By Gautham Pandya Tourism has been a major source of forex for Sri Lanka. Prior to the pandemic, Sri Lanka’s annual earnings from tourism had reached close to US$ 4.3 billion. The advent of the pandemic has reduced this to about US$ 500 million in 2021. This sharp decline has been one of the major […]

Ministers Harin Fernando and Manusha Nanayakkara have resigned from the Cabinet. Harin Fernando was appointed as the Minister of Tourism and Lands while Manusha Nanayakkara had been appointed as the Minister of Labour and Foreign Employment on 29th May.
